One of the places I visited in South Korea was the Hanbok Village aka
the Korean Folk Village. It is about an hour away from Seoul by bus.
This is also where most historical dramas were filmed, including two of
my favorite dramas- Jewel of the Palace and Sungkyunkwan Scandal. | |
